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 180°C/Fan 160°C/Gas 4.
- Unroll the pastry and spread the cream cheese on the puff pastry. Sprinkle with the chopped chives and arrange the slices of smoked salmon on the cream cheese. Roll the puff pastry back up and place in the fridge for 15-20 minutes.
- Cut the roll into slices of approximately 1 cm thick each and lay each one on a baking tray lined with parchment paper. Brush each roll with the beaten egg and sprinkle with the seeds. Bake in the oven for about 20 minutes or, until the pastry gets a nice golden brown colour.
- Serve warm or cold, enjoy!
